What I Check First: Sound Quality

The first thing I pay attention to is sound quality. Even though the speakers are small, I still expect clear dialogue, detailed mids, and decent bass response. I listen for whether the sound feels full or thin. I also check if the speakers handle movies, music, and games well, since I want one system that can do more than just one type of audio.

Speaker Size and Room Fit

I always match the speaker size to my room. In a smaller room, I prefer compact speakers because they do not overpower the space. I also think about placement options. If the speakers can sit on a shelf, mount on a wall, or fit on a desk, that gives me more flexibility. I have found that the right size matters just as much as the sound itself.

Wired or Wireless Setup

I consider whether I want wired or wireless speakers. Wired models often give me a more stable connection and sometimes better performance, but they can be harder to place neatly. Wireless speakers are easier for me to set up and keep tidy, especially in rooms where I do not want cables everywhere. I usually choose based on how much convenience I want versus how much I care about a clean signal path.

Compatibility with My TV and Devices

Before I buy, I make sure the speakers work with my TV, receiver, soundbar system, or other devices. I check for HDMI ARC, optical input, Bluetooth, or Wi-Fi support depending on what I already own. I have learned that compatibility saves a lot of frustration later, especially when I want a quick and easy setup.

Surround Sound Performance

I look closely at how well the speakers create a surround effect. Small speakers should still give me a sense of direction and space, especially in movies and games. I pay attention to whether the rear effects sound convincing and whether voices stay centered and clear. A good small surround system should make me feel like I am in the middle of the action.

Build Quality and Design

I prefer speakers that feel solid and well made. Since small speakers are often placed in visible areas, I also care about design. I usually look for finishes and shapes that match my room. Durable materials and a sturdy build matter to me because I want speakers that last and continue looking good over time.

Power and Amplification Needs

I always check how much power the speakers need. Some small surround speakers work best with a receiver or amplifier, while others are powered on their own. I make sure I understand what extra equipment I need before buying. This helps me avoid ending up with speakers that sound weak because they are not properly powered.

Ease of Installation

I like speakers that are easy to set up. If the instructions are clear and the connections are simple, I can get everything running faster. I also appreciate systems that include mounting hardware or easy pairing features. The less complicated the installation, the sooner I can enjoy the sound.

My Budget Considerations

I always set a budget before shopping. Small surround sound speakers come in a wide range of prices, so it helps me decide what features matter most. Sometimes I spend more for better sound quality or stronger build quality. Other times, I focus on value and choose a model that gives me the best performance for the money.
